Fechner is the father of psychophysics bright light and having a larger response. Ex run experiment of different intensities and ask if they heard/feel/see. For low intensities, people will never say yes. Then you hit the minimum threshold and probability goes up to one. When above threshold, people will say yes all of the time because they something can detect the stimuli. Psycho refers to psychology, metro measurement. Ex experiment with dependent and independent variables. Two techniques to run an experiment (fechner"s: method of limits. People presented with stimuli which will either start with low intensity and gradually increase and will be asked with each step, did you sense the stimuli. Purpose is to determine when the threshold is reached.
